addamroy 05-17-2014 10:56 AM

I know, but I'm not sure if skimlinks will change these links AFTER your mod turns specific words into links, that's what I need clarification on.

For example, with your mod, if I have the word 'amazon', automatically create a link to www.amazon.com, will skimlinks still turn that into an affiliate link?

BirdOPrey5 05-17-2014 11:21 AM

Yes it does.

To be sure-

Make a new thread or reload a page if making a quick reply (skimlinks only works on links already on the page when the original page was generated- a limitation of the javascript)

Right click on an Amazon link, choose "Copy link URL" or "Copy Link Location" - whatever your browser has.

Now paste that link text into notepad, or some other text editor, or even just a text box on your forum....

rather than the simple http://www.amazon.com link you will have a very long URL that has the skimlinks affiliate code in it.

Note- this long URL is only visible by copying/pasting the URL. Mousing-over the URL will show the regular/original URL.

I think you have misunderstood...

This mod works fine with Skimlinks.

Regardless of this mod being installed Smimlinks has a limitation that it will not work on any posts added by quick-reply (added by ajax) until the page is reloaded.

In normal operating of your forum only the person posting the link would ever see the link before the page reloaded, there is very little actual traffic that might be affected.

I only brought it up because if you are testing the link as I suggested you might try to test a link you posted via quick reply, and I wanted you (or anyone testing) to understand why it may not work for you in that one case.
